The Trademark High-Collared White Shirts of Lagerfeld
A characteristic of Karl Lagerfeld's timeless fashion design was his signature high-collared white t shirts. These shirts, always impeccably customized and starched to excellence, ended up being synonymous with Lagerfeld's individual visual. The high collar, a nod to Victorian-era fashion, was modernized by Lagerfeld and changed right into a modern design statement. The stark white color, agent of purity and simplicity, worked as a canvas for his various other legendary accessories. Greater than just a style selection, the shirts reflected Lagerfeld's precise interest to detail and his dedication to his individual brand. There was an air of sophistication and authority that Lagerfeld exuded whenever he wore these shirts, sealing his condition as a long-lasting symbol in the fashion world. The high-collared white shirt was, certainly, a necessary aspect of Lagerfeld's classic design - karl lagerfeld.

Trademark Shades: An Insight
Without concern, black sunglasses had an unique and crucial role in developing the iconic picture of Karl Lagerfeld. His attachment to these shades was not totally aesthetic; they worked as his shield, an obstacle between him and the world. He once admitted they were like his burka, providing a veil of anonymity, a barrier from undesirable scrutiny. The developer's sunglasses were often large and dark, appearing like an elegant twist on safety and security goggles. Their radical design contrasted the conventional standard, a symbol of Lagerfeld's innovative spirit. This one-of-a-kind design, incorporated with their continuous presence, made them synonymous with Lagerfeld's public identity. They were greater than just a style accessory; they were a declaration, a testimony to his enigmatic personality and his steadfast dedication to his particular vision.
